Two astronauts are, 6.761 m apart in their spaceship, speaking to each other. The conversation is transmitted to Earth via electromagnetic waves traveling at the speed of light. The time it takes for the sounds waves to travel at 343 m/s through the air between the astronauts equals the time it takes for the electromagnetic waves to travel to the Earth. How far away from the Earth is the spaceship?
